New Wildfire Data Quantifies the Impact of a Brand's Most Active Fans

Social media marketing leader to share data, best practices for engaging host free webinar, "The Brand Advocate Factor" on Wednesday, August 8 at 10am PT / 1pm ET

REDWOOD CITY, Calif., August 6, 2012 /PRNewswire/ -- Wildfire, the global leader in socialmediamarketing software, today released data that underscores the importance of identifying and engaging a brand's most influential fans.  The data is based on an analysis of 10,000 social marketing campaigns that ran on Facebook over the past 9 months, of which the top performing 10%, belonging to just under 700 brands, were isolated and studied to ascertain key differentiators that achieve success.

Key conclusions from the analysis include:

    --  Sharing of social media campaigns generates significant earned media.
        Wildfire's data shows that campaign "sharers" and "advocates" (whose
        shares result in someone new engaging with the campaign) generate an
        average of 14 earned media impressions each. In other words, for each
        sharer, 14 additional people will learn about the campaign in their news
        feed.
    --  Sharing has a large impact on page engagement.  Brands that are highly
        effective at engaging sharers and advocates, via campaigns, see 3x more
        engagement on their page than other brands (in the form of user
        participation with custom applications, and "likes," shares, and
        comments).
    --  Brand "advocates" bring in an average of 1.3 new people each.  For every
        10 advocates a brand gets to join their social campaign, 13 entirely new
        people will engage with the brand's campaign through clicks, entries and
        other interactions.
    --  Advocates can also impact fan growth.  Tripling the number of advocates
        in campaigns (as our top 10 "super brands" did in this study) correlated
        with a 13x higher annual fan growth relative to average-performing
        brands.
"This data clearly shows that brands need to be focused on nurturing their most active fans, particularly their brand advocates," said Victoria Ransom, CEO and Founder at Wildfire.  "Brands should give users a variety of ways to engage with them -- and several options for what to do when they get there -- to increase time spent on the page as well as return activity.  Brands should also give users specific instructions about what to do to engage.  For example, if you want someone to 'Like' your post, it helps to directly ask for it."
